Watch This Monkey Steal Cash From An Indian Jewelry Store

Let it be known amongst all Indian jewelry store owners that the next time a monkey throws a guava into your store, just lock the door and hold a sign up against it that reads something like, “Hey thanks for the fruit, monkey.” Otherwise, this could happen:



That’s right, kids. A cheeky monkey in Guntur recently tricked a jewelry store owner into letting him into the store by throwing a guava inside. When the owner opened the door, the primate ran inside, eventually found the cash register and stole $144 before running out the wide-open door to freedom.

The owner’s attempt to lure the monkey away from the money with a banana was a futile one, as it had already demonstrated by sacrificing the guava that food was of no importance to it.
